About Swiss Army Knives
In 1884, Swiss cutler Karl Elsener set up shop in Ibach-Schwyz, installing a waterwheel in Tobelbach Brook to run his grinding and polishing machines. Thus began what would become the international brand name Victorinox, a combination of Victoria, for Elsener's mother, and "inox," or stainless steel. Today, Victorinox produces watches, luggage, clothing, and, famously, Swiss Army Knives. The forerunner of that name dates to 1897, when Elsener patented the Swiss Officer's and Sports Knife he supplied to the Swiss Army. Following World War II, American servicemen and women shopping in PX stores shortened the name to Swiss Army Knife, which lives on in English-speaking countries around the world and has become a metaphor or versatility.

I own several Swiss army knives, and this one is by far my favorite. It has almost every tool that Victorinox makes, yet is very pocket friendly. It it still usable even though it is so big. I love the fish scaler, I know most hate it, but it is very useful as a probe for getting into small, recessed places. If you use your imagination, this Multi tool has unlimited potential. I like it far more than my Leatherman, because each tool actually does the job it was made for plus a myriad of other uses. It is very wide, but not too wide. I use mine many times a day.
